What Size Drill Bit Should You Use for a 6mm Anchor?

For a 6mm anchor, use a 6mm drill bit to ensure a snug fit. Pre-drill the hole using a masonry bit if working on concrete or brick, and maintain a consistent drilling speed to avoid enlarging the hole.

  1. What drill bit size do I need for a 6mm anchor? You should use a 6mm drill bit for a 6mm anchor to ensure a snug and secure fit.
  2. Can I use a regular drill bit for drilling into concrete or brick? No, when drilling into concrete or brick, it is recommended to use a masonry drill bit for better performance and to avoid damaging the bit or material.
  3. How can I prevent the hole from becoming too large when drilling for anchors? Maintain a consistent drilling speed and avoid applying excessive pressure to prevent enlarging the hole and ensure a proper anchor fit.
